EXERCISE OF ARCO RIGHTS
We will gladly comply with any request we receive from the data subject or their legal representative to exercise their rights of Access, Rectification, Cancellation, or Opposition regarding their personal data held by Farmacias Modernas de Tijuana S.A. de C.V. We will receive your request through the means made available to you, as described in the “AVAILABLE MEANS OF COMMUNICATION” section at the top of this notice. The request, whether made directly at our offices or electronically, must include the following information:
- Name and address, as well as any additional information that can be used to contact you.
- Documents proving identity (Voter ID, Driver’s License, or document accrediting legal representation).
- A clear and concise description of the rights you wish to exercise, as well as the personal data involved.
In the case of requesting rectification of personal data, you must include the documentation supporting the request, as well as the modifications to be made.
The response to your request will be provided within the timeframes established by the Law, provided it does not fall under the exceptions outlined in Article 26 of the Federal Law on Protection of Personal Data Held by Private Parties and Article 88 of its Regulations. To request the form, submit, register, process, and respond to requests to exercise your ARCO rights, revoke your consent, and other rights provided by the LFPDPPP, we provide you with the following means:
EMail: Datospersonales@farmaciasroma.com
Address: Av. De Los Charros # 314 esq. con Angelina, Fracc. Sandoval La Mesa C.P. 22105.
If the information provided in your request form is incorrect or insufficient, or if the corresponding accreditation documents are not attached, we may request that you provide the necessary elements or documents to process the request within five business days following receipt of the request. The data subject will have ten business days to respond to this requirement, counted from the day after it was received. If no response is given within this period, the request will be considered as not submitted.
Farmacias Modernas de Tijuana, S.A. de C.V., or its representatives, will respond to the data subject within a maximum period of twenty business days from the date the request was received so that, if applicable, the Responsible Party can act on it within the following fifteen business days from when the response is communicated.
In all cases, the response will be provided through the same channel by which the request was submitted or, if applicable, by any other means agreed upon with the data subject. The aforementioned timeframes may be extended in accordance with the Federal Law on Protection of Personal Data Held by Private Parties and its regulations.
